Brittin sisters lead Riverside City College entries in Bakersfield regional meet
Sara and Stephanie Brittin graduated from two different Redlands high schools, but they will compete together with their Riverside City College teammates at the California Community Colleges Southern Regional prelims set for Saturday, May 2, in Bakersfield.
Sara, a graduate of Orangewood High School, will compete in the 100 meters and the javelin throw. Stephanie, a Redlands High graduate, will compete in the 100 meters, long jump and triple jump for RCC.
The two sophomores have been major contributors to the Tigers’ women’s team all season. RCC won both the men’s and women’s divisions at the meet.
At the Orange Empire Conference finals on April 24, hosted by RCC, Sara won the javelin competition with a throw of 121 feet, 6 inches, well shy of her personal best of 129 feet, 6 inches. Earlier in the meet, she finished third in the 100 meters in 12.43. She also played volleyball for the Tigers.
Stephanie took fourth in the 100 meters in 12.62, then finished second in the long jump at 17 feet, 9 inches and fourth in the triple jump at 36 feet, 4 inches. She also placed sixth in the 100-meter hurdles.
At the Citrus Belt League finals in 2024, Stephanie was fourth in the long jump at 16 feet, 2 inches and won the triple jump at 34 feet, 6 inches after jumping 34 feet, 11 inches in the preliminary meet.
The Southern Regional finals are set for May 9 at Bakersfield College.
